Summary:
Chronically unmotivated eleven-year-old Sawyer Lee is reluctantly swept into an adventure and mystery surrounding the town's annual gourd festival, forcing him to choose between preserving his couch-bound lifestyle and getting involved.

Booklist - 06/01/2026 Sawyer would love to spend his life loafing on the couch and goes out of his way to avoid getting involved in, well, anything. But when his best friend Angela goads him into helping her with a display for their town’s weirdly important gourd festival, he can’t wriggle out of it. But there’s something afoot at this year’s gourd festival: one by one, every contestant is caught cheating, even Angela’s own father, and all signs point to Sawyer’s suspiciously well-behaved classmate Anderson. As Sawyer and an increasingly conspiracy-brained Angela investigate Anderson, the clues get stranger, the list of not-disqualified contestants gets shorter, and Sawyer keeps failing to stay out of it. With interspersed comics panels to amplify the ridiculous comedy, Weinersmith brings arch humor to this offbeat story of a gourd-fest gone wrong, and while the glib attitude starts to get a bit tiresome after a while, the over-the-top characters going bonkers over cheating accusations and the town’s inexplicable gourd obsession will entertain kids who appreciate cartoonish antics. - Copyright 2026 Booklist.
